Thornford is a village and civil parish in North West Dorset, England, situated in the Yeo valley 4 miles 6.4 km southwest of Sherborne.
Thornford has a general store with post office, public house, Outstanding Primary School and Norman church. The village also benefits from a train station and is on a regular bus service to Yeovil and Sherborne.
